What is the double spend problem?

The Double Spend Problem refers to the Risk of an Attacker Using the Same Cryptocurrency for Two Different Transactions in a Series of Blocks, Essentialy “Double spending” on the Same Coin. This can lead to financial losses and undermine trust in the system. The Solution Lies in Verifying the Authenticity of Each Transaction with the Involved parties.
